Output 8c05d8bf6e90e16a102f40bea180549d6c7fef67cb4724ded8d10e388f8686a9:22

value
2375
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0900d002822182c45c6637878b3ac74e67ff3043 OP_EQUAL
address
D5xhbSXzCYzxTsibB7EqNecpkULpNUtHRL
transaction
8c05d8bf6e90e16a102f40bea180549d6c7fef67cb4724ded8d10e388f8686a9
spent
true